Fiscal deficit touches 92% of budget estimates at July-end

Constitutes over 11% of GDP in first quarter

The Centre’s fiscal deficit at July- end touched 92.4 per cent of the Budget Estimates (BE) mainly because of front-loading of expenditure by various government departments.

In the first quarter, the fiscal deficit constituted 11.4 per cent of GDP. The target is to rein it in at 3.2 per cent of GDP in the current financial year compared to 3.5 per cent in 2016-17.

In absolute terms, the fiscal deficit — difference between expenditure and revenue — was Rs 5.04 lakh crore during April-July 2017-18, according to the data of Controller General of Accounts (CGA).
